Density 18 · -4 vs Sausage & deli meats medianMinced ham scores 18 of 100 on the Nutrient Density Score, a Low band that puts it at rank 43 of 60 in Sausage & deli meats. Its strongest asset is protein, an excellent 33% DV, which is unusual for a processed cold cut.
It is typically spread on sandwiches or folded into deviled-ham style dips, with an ounce (28 g) a realistic portion. The trade-off is sodium at 1240 mg per 100 g and saturated fat at 7.2 g per 100 g, both high; bologna, beef and pork scores higher in the same category if a swap is wanted.

Nutrition facts
| Nutrient | Amount | % DV |
|---|---|---|
| Calories | 263 kcal | 13% |
| Total fat | 21 g | 27% |
| Saturated fat | 7.2 g | 36% |
| Cholesterol | 70 mg | 23% |
| Sodium | 1240 mg | 54% |
| Carbohydrate | 1.8 g | 1% |
| Dietary fiber | 0 g | 0% |
| Sugars | 0 g | |
| Protein | 16 g | 33% |
| Potassium | 311 mg | 7% |
| Calcium | 10 mg | 1% |
| Iron | 0.79 mg | 4% |
| Magnesium | 16 mg | 4% |
| Vitamin C | 0 mg | 0% |
| Vitamin A | 0 µg | 0% |
| Vitamin E | 0.27 mg | 2% |
